Senator Holland Goes to Washington

Spessard Holland of Bartow was appointed by Governor Caldwell as U S Senator to fill the unexpired term of the late Senator Andrews and is now in Washington. He was nominated at the Democratic Primary with the approval of Senator Andrews who did not seek re election due to health. He was warmly welcomed by Senator Pepper and Florida Representatives helping him learn his new duties.

Walker Candy Factory Starts Fall Production In Florida

The Walker Candy Factory at Tavares begins fall and winter operations with ample orders for a record season as president Charles C. Walker reports. Candy Industry features Walker in a full page story noting his wide experience across a dozen states and abroad in Australia Argentina Colombia Cuba Mexico Peru and other regions.

Roy Christopher Named Christmas Seal Chairman in Mount Dora

Roy Christopher of Mount Dora, a lawyer and war veteran, is appointed chairman of the Lake County Tuberculosis and Health Association for the 1946 Christmas Seal Sale. He succeeds Mrs. Clayton Tremain and will work with George J. White as Tuberculosis Bond chairman. Seals go in the mail November 25 and sales run through Christmas.

Busy Mount Dora Banker George White Holds Many Roles

The Orlando Morning Sentinel notes George J. White, president of the First National Bank in Mount Dora, is also president of the Lake County Chamber of Commerce and a director of the Federal Reserve Bank Board of Atlanta. The November 7 Lake County Chamber annual meeting coincides with a Fed board meeting, but State Attorney Jess Hunter says White will attend and preside over the Chamber banquet with Gov. Millard Caldwell expected to attend.

Fire Prevention Week Observance Urges Full Community Involvement

Mayor J E Fortner calls Mount Dora citizens to join Fire Prevention Week starting October 6. He notes strong local effort with plans for a year round campaign to reduce fire losses and safeguard growing homes and apartments. Fire Chief Ernest Mosteller emphasizes protecting public buildings and the need for proper trash disposal. Clean-up day is set for Wednesday October 8 with city trucks and departments assisting.
